Immersive, stereoscopic viewing enables scientists to better analyze the spatial structures of visualized physical phenomena. However, their findings cannot be properly presented in traditional media, which lack these core attributes. Creating a presentation tool that captures this environment poses unique challenges, namely related to poor viewing accessibility.
